The rules:
-Girls only! I can't stress this enough. Guys, stop trying to join!
-One book per month.
-The girl who chose the book must find the meeting place.
-She must also lead the discussion on the book.
-Before each meeting, the girl who chose the current book chooses who picks the next book, and lets her know at least a week before the meeting, so she can tell us at the meeting what book she has chosen.
-If you haven't read the book, you can't come to the meeting (also, can't stress this enough!). You cannot come to the meeting to talk about books in general, we will be talking about one specific book, and if you haven't read it, you will only distract those of us that did from the topic.
-If you don't come to the meeting, you can't be picked the next month to choose the next book.
Rules about book choice:
-You must have read the book (not just "heard a lot about it").
-Too many other people in the group can't have already read it.
-Must be a reasonable length (under 450 pages, preferably, we're busy girls).
-Books that are one in a series are strongly discouraged, unless you manage to convince the next few girls to go with the next books in the series (which is unlikely).
